web前端js
小肥喵大人
这个作者很懒,什么都没留下…
展开
-
js 定义function不限制参数
function test(){console.debug(arguments);for(var i = 0; i console.debug(arguments[i]);}//提示arguments为自带的参数代理测试--test(); ---undefinedtest(1); ---1test(1,'a') ----1, a原创 2015-11-17 16:35:49 · 1602 阅读 · 0 评论 -
eslintrc.js
rules: { // // // 可能的错误 // 这些规则与 JavaScript 代码中可能的语法错误或逻辑错误有关 // // 禁止 for 循环出现方向错误的循环,比如 for (i = 0; i < 10; i–) ‘for-direction’: ‘er...转载 2018-07-23 09:51:11 · 1240 阅读 · 0 评论 -
axios下载excel文件
html下载文件最简单的方式莫过于使用a标签赋予href下载,或者是window.open,但是却无法执行post请求、以及在request.headers中放置内容,以下提供一种方式,基于axiosimport axios from 'axios'axios.interceptors.response.use( response => { if(re...原创 2018-04-17 21:41:12 · 15557 阅读 · 2 评论 -
npm install node-sass fail
npm install node-sass --registry=http://registry.npm.taobao.org1 npm install -g cnpm --registry=https://registry.npm.taobao.org2 cnpm install node-sass转载 2017-04-15 17:59:55 · 626 阅读 · 0 评论 -
es6中管理类的私有数据
如何在ES6中管理类的私有数据 huyao 2016-05-13 ES6, ESNext, JavaScript原文:http://www.2ality.com/2016/01/private-data-classes.html如何在ES6中管理类的私有数据?本文为你介绍四种方法:在类的构造函数作用域中处理私有数据成员遵照命名约定(例如前置下划线)标记私有属性将转载 2016-12-29 15:46:39 · 387 阅读 · 0 评论 -
react+webpack 第二篇
一、package.json 如上图,添加自定义命令build 与dev, 1.build 对应生产环境的webpack.produce.config.js,执行npm run build会根据这份配置编译打包 2.dev对应开发环境webpack.config.js,执行nam run dev则根据这份配置实时编译,但是生成的文件是存储在内存中二、贴上demo的目录结构原创 2016-09-08 10:39:35 · 1093 阅读 · 0 评论 -
window.onresize 多次触发的解决方法
关于 onresize 事件触发次数,不同浏览器不同,safari, opera, firefox 都是一次(分别只用了一个版本测试,都是较新的); //ie6 在 quirk 下触发 2 次,标准下 3 次;ie7,8 在 quirk 和 standard 都是两次。 复制代码代码如下:window.onresize = function(){ console.log原创 2016-04-22 17:01:57 · 7991 阅读 · 0 评论 -
html导出table支持(excel,png,word,pdf<pdf不太行,中文不支持>)
html引用js导出当前页面中的table,支持的格式有excel,png,word,pdf(pdf有问题,中文不支持,慎用,当前也未去解决)-导出后格式与wps有些冲突,如excel请使用Microsoft Office Excel 打开引用方式,html中 一定要有jquery,引用方式为:$('table').tableExport({typ原创 2016-01-12 10:18:41 · 890 阅读 · 0 评论 -
jquery- $.ajax请求映射springmvc中的@RequestBody
java后台,在springMVC中有@RequestMapping(value = "/requestbody", method = RequestMethod.POST)@ResponeBodypublic String saveGroup(@RequestBody Group group) throws DaoAccessException{system.out.prin原创 2015-11-30 15:54:54 · 8111 阅读 · 0 评论 -
html中的js获取当前的页面是位于哪个容器中打开(pc,手机,微信...)
var browser = { versions: function () { var u = navigator.userAgent, app = navigator.appVersion; return { //移动终端浏览器版本信息 trident: u.indexOf('Trident') > -1, //转载 2015-11-24 20:41:52 · 753 阅读 · 0 评论 -
webpack 多应用处理方案
webpack多页面处理方案说明先展示一下打包完毕的内容生产环境开发环境执行命令验证规则方案说明强调:这只是一种处理方式,多多自行研究与分享!方案说明前端工程多数是使用webpack来开发,那么问题来了,是一个前端工程就得搭建一个webpack项目吗?我是觉得没这必要,因为很多是固定不变的,如编译… 只是前端工程对应的业务不相同而已!先展示一下打包完毕的内容由上图可见,页面工程按模块区分...原创 2019-01-18 17:21:33 · 1664 阅读 · 0 评论